sc = spark.sparkContext是什么
时间: 2023-08-05 21:00:40 浏览: 55
`sc = spark.sparkContext` 是一个Spark应用程序中常见的代码行,它用于创建一个SparkContext对象,并将其赋值给变量`sc`。
SparkContext是Spark的主要入口点,它负责与Spark集群进行通信,并管理与集群的连接。通过`spark.sparkContext`,我们可以访问各种Spark功能和API,例如创建RDD(弹性分布式数据集)、执行转换和操作等。
在使用Spark时,通常需要首先创建一个SparkSession对象(如`spark`),然后通过调用`spark.sparkContext`获取SparkContext对象(如`sc`)来执行相关操作。
相关问题
val sc: SparkContext = spark.sparkContext
这段代码是Scala语言中的一段Spark代码,它的功能是创建一个`SparkContext`对象,用于连接Spark集群并进行数据处理。具体解释如下:
1. `val sc: SparkContext =`:定义了一个名为`sc`的`SparkContext`对象,并将其初始化为`spark.sparkContext`,即使用`SparkSession`对象`spark`的`sparkContext`属性创建一个新的`SparkContext`对象。
2. `spark.sparkContext`:获取`SparkSession`对象的`sparkContext`属性,即`SparkContext`对象,用于连接Spark集群并进行数据处理。
总之,这段代码是创建一个`SparkContext`对象,用于连接Spark集群并进行数据处理,其中`SparkContext`是Spark框架中的核心类之一,用于提供Spark应用程序的所有基本功能,例如创建RDD、分布式数据处理、部署和配置Spark集群等。需要注意的是,`SparkSession`对象已经包含了一个`SparkContext`对象,因此在使用`SparkSession`时,不需要再创建一个新的`SparkContext`对象。
sc = spark.sparkContext
这是一个创建 SparkContext(简称 sc)的代码行。SparkContext 是 Apache Spark 的入口点,用于与 Spark 集群进行通信。它负责将应用程序的任务分发到集群中的执行器,并将结果返回给驱动程序。在这个例子中,"spark" 是一个 SparkSession 对象,通过调用其 sparkContext 属性来创建 SparkContext。
相关推荐
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![docx](https://img-home.csdnimg.cn/images/20210720083331.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)